Jig
by Annie Rowden
Available in PDF format or printed hard copy.
Knit in garter stitch with a heavy use of short rows, this little shawl will keep your shoulders cosy! Dress her up, or down.
Sizes : One size.
Measurements : 54” long from point to point, 12” wide at widest part.
Yarn : 2 skeins Naturally Dyed by Annie Claire 100% wool, 4oz, 250 yds shown in ‘Eucalyptus’.
Needles : US 10.5 6.5mm needles circular, or needle to obtain gauge.
Gauge : 12 sts and 16 rows = 4 inches in garter st.
Notions : Tapestry needle, stitch markers.
Pattern Notes :
This pattern can be knit as a scarf by completing only the ‘Waves’ part of the pattern, or as a small shawl by continuing on with the ‘Shore’ section.
